PUMA × SWASH SS16

Squiggly sea creatures and stained glass window prints, SWASH and PUMA team up for an SS16 collaboration.

PUMA are getting the print treatment for SS16. Teaming up with East London’s very own, SWASH print house some of PUMA’s favourite styles have had a revamp, doused in SWASH’s signature hand-drawn and painted digi-prints. PUMA will adopt the SWASH pair, Sarah Swash and Toshio Tamanaka’s usual methods, creating fantasy worlds, reaching impressive new heights in a streetwear collection.

Global Sports Brand PUMA collaborates anew with the East London based print and fashion house SWASH London. The Spring-Summer ’16 range will see the SWASH duo, Sarah Swash and Toshio Yamanaka, inject new bold and whimsical prints into some of PUMA’s most iconic styles. Whilst the new collection delves deep into the unexpected, the styles remain streetwear-ready, staying true to both brands.

The PUMA x SWASH collab is centred around typical basketball kit given a whimsical lift, based on the lost and found: think skeletons, antique jewellery like family heirlooms and treasures. Accompanying footwear for the collection sees the Blaze of Glory given a full SWASH makeover in their OSSUARY design. SWASH SAMOVAR takes over the States Mid while the States go all out in a jewel-toned TOUCAN print.

For the basketball feel, SWASH have lent their prints to the unisex Varisty Jacket, Basketball Tank, Track Jacket plus a crew, dress, placement print tee and City Sac backpack.

The collection drops through select lifestyle shops worldwide starting April 1st. #PUMAxSWASH
